The government intends to award, on a Sole Source basis, an order to Opto-Knowledge Systems Inc., for the following task. Period of Performance will be: Base: 6 months, and Option 1: 6 months from date option is exercised. Provisions for exercising of an Option for Field Trials is included in this announcement (FAR 52.217-5 and 52.217-8). Task as follows: Enhanced Target Detection Using Spectro-Polarimetric Imaging. SCOPE: This task provides for developing an enhanced Spectro-Polarimetric Imaging target detection sensor. Technical Requirements: Base, Sensor Development. The contractor shall design, fabricate and test a Spectro-Polarimetric Imaging senor. The contractor shall establish tunable filter performance characteristics for polarimetry (with CRI), define camera requirements, design software integration tools to incorporate polarimetric control. All characteristics and requirements shall be input in the final summary report.The contractor shall develop the software drivers and user interface required to control the added features of polarimetric data control. The contractor shall design, fabricate and assemble the required components and adapters to interface the filter and camera. The design shall be provided in a final summary report. The contractor shall perform laboratory tests of the system, demonstrate the ability to acquire spectral image cubes at different polarization, and compare results with the unpolarized spectral imaging camera. The results of the tests shall be provided in a final summary report. Option 1, Field Trials: The contractor shall participate in field trials at a Government test site. The contractor shall collect and reduce data during field trials. (For planning purposes, use Naples, Italy as test site). Government Furnished Equipment: None.
